Output 2628095beb0fcd28451ac8e93146d5c9094b5503f52ea7ad00469f5370b3af0d:0

value
30190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c7c0561baaf0b91f22a203af92f6a77c4842148 OP_EQUAL
address
3EVq6XnyBNqLfiJUJ4VvSJKgV9ALaqpnFP
transaction
2628095beb0fcd28451ac8e93146d5c9094b5503f52ea7ad00469f5370b3af0d
spent
true